Featured Performance

Acclaimed artist Ciara A. Shaw will perform a stirring excerpt from her award-winning one-woman show, Ain’t But A Few of Us Left. A trained artist with an MFA in Acting, Shaw’s work lives at the intersection of story, performance, and healing. The piece is a multimedia exploration of grief, sisterhood, and time—seen through the dreams and memories of a young Black woman navigating loss while holding on to hope.

Described as “personal, poetic, and grounded in emotional truth,” the production has earned Best Actress and Best Drama honors and captivated audiences at national festivals such as IndyFringe, where it sold out performances. Each show is designed as a shared emotional experience that lingers long after the lights go down

Special Film Presentation

The evening will also feature a cinematic excerpt from Liberation—a visionary film by Iyabo Kwayana, filmmaker and Dartmouth College professor. Structured as an improvisational dialogue between memory, music, and myth, Liberation unfolds through the reflections of her father, Eusi Kwayana, a Guyanese elder statesman and philosopher.

The film journeys from oral testimony to underwater dreamscapes, blending the spiritual, ancestral, and elemental to reimagine freedom not as destination but transformation—a baptism through earth, fire, and water. Liberation resists linear storytelling and instead invites audiences to experience cinema as ritual and rebirth, a meditation on the layered nature of freedom
